Ingredients:
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½ cup buttermilk
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on baking soda
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 1 cup fresh or frozen mixed berries (such as raspberries, blueberries, and strawberries)
- 1 cup powdered sugar (for frosting)
- 4 oz cream cheese, softened (for frosting)
- ½ cup heavy cream (for frosting)
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(for frosting)
- Fresh berries and mint leaves for garnish (optional)
Preparing the Batter
1. **Preheat the Oven**: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your cupcakes bake evenly and rise beautifully. 2. **Prepare the Muffin Tin**: Line a standard muffin tin with cupcake liners. This not only makes for easy removal but also adds a lovely touch to your cupcakes. 3. **Mix Dry Ingredients**: In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. This step is crucial as it helps to evenly distribute the leavening agents throughout the flour. 4. **Cream Butter and Sugar**: In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and granulated sugar together using an electric mixer on medium speed until the mixture is light and fluffy. This should take about 3-4 minutes. 5. **Add Eggs and Vanilla**: Add the e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Then, stir in the vanilla extract. The mixture should be smooth and creamy. 6. **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ients**: Gradually add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ture, alternating with the buttermilk. Start with the dry ingredients, mix until just combined, then add the buttermilk, and repeat until everything is incorporated.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are perfectly fine. 7. **Fold in the Berries**: Gently fold in the mixed berries using a spatula. This will ensure that the berries are evenly distributed throughout the batter without breaking them apart too much.Filling the Cupcake Liners
8. **Fill the Liners**: Using a cookie scoop or a spoon, fill each cupcake liner about two-thirds full with the batter. This allows room for the cupcakes to rise without overflowing. 9. **Bake the Cupcakes**: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. The tops should be lightly golden and spring back when touched. 10. **Cool the Cupcakes**: Once baked, remove the cupcakes from the oven and let them cool in the tin for about 5 minutes. Then, trans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ely. This step is essential for preventing soggy bottoms.Preparing the Frosting
11. **Beat the Cream Cheese**: In a m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with an electric mixer until smooth and creamy. This will be the base of your frosting. 12. **Add Powdered Sugar and Vanilla**: Gradually add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ract to the cream cheese, mixing on low speed until combined. Increase the speed to medium and beat until fluffy. 13. **Whip the Heavy Cream**: In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ream until stiff peaks form. This will give your frosting a light and airy texture. 14. **Combine the Mixtures**: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ture until fully combined. Be careful not to deflate the whipped cream; you want to keep that lightness.Assembling the Cupcakes
15. **Frost the Cupcakes**: Once the cupcakes are completely cool, use a piping bag fitted with a star tip or a simple spatula to frost each cupcake generously with the cream cheese frosting. 16. **Garnish**: For an extra touch, top each frosted cupcake with a few fresh berries and a mint leaf. This not only adds a pop of color but also enhances the flavor. 17. **Serve and Enjoy**: Your Crimson Berry Bloom Cupcakes are now ready to be served! These Crimson Berry Bloom Cupcakes are a delightful treat, featuring a light and fluffy base infused with fresh mixed berries and topped with a creamy, luscious cream cheese frosting. Perfect for any occasion, they are sure to impress with their vibrant flavors and beautiful presentation.
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 12 cupcakes 1x
Ingredients
- 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
- 1 cup granulated s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ter, softened
- 2 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- ½ cup buttermilk
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- ½ teaspoon baking soda
- ¼ teaspoon salt
- 1 cup fresh or frozen mixed berries (such as raspberries, blueberries, and strawberries)
- 1 cup powdered sugar
- 4 oz cream cheese, softened
- ½ cup heavy cream
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- Fresh berries and mint leaves for garnish (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Line a standard muffin tin with cupcake liners.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
- In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and granulated sugar together until light and fluffy (about 3-4 minutes).
-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ition, then stir in the vanilla extract.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ture, alternating with the buttermilk, mixing until just combined.
- Gently fold in the mixed berries using a spatula.
- Fill each cupcake liner about two-thirds full with the batter.
- Bake for 18-20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Let the cupcakes cool in the tin for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.
- In a m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ese until smooth and creamy.
- Gradually add the powdered sugar and vanilla extract, mixing until combined and fluffy.
- In a separate bowl, whip the heavy cream until stiff peaks form.
- Gently fold the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ture until fully combined.
- Frost each cooled cupcake generously with the cream cheese frosting.
- Top each frosted cupcake with fresh berries and a mint leaf, if desired.
- Serve your Crimson Berry Bloom Cupcakes and enjoy!
Notes
- Ensure the butter is softened to room temperature for easy creaming.
- You can use any combination of berries you prefer.
- For a lighter frosting, you can adjust the amount of heavy cream to your liking.
